The industrial automation landscape is dominated by a handful of giants , each vying for market share with their innovative solutions and comprehensive product portfolios. Among these titans, ABB, Siemens, Rockwell Automation, and Schneider Electric stand out as the undisputed leaders . Each company boasts a rich history, extensive global presence, and a deep understanding of the diverse needs of manufacturing verticals worldwide.

ABB, renowned for its robotics expertise and power technologies, offers a wide range of solutions spanning automation systems, drive technology, and process control . Siemens, a global powerhouse in technology, strengthens its industrial automation portfolio with offerings in PLCs, drives, and software, particularly specializing in large-scale industrial projects. Rockwell Automation, a veteran in the automation field, is known for its reliable control systems and integrated architectures, catering to diverse manufacturing segments from food & beverage to automotive.

Schneider Electric, focused on energy management and automation, offers a comprehensive suite of products encompassing power distribution, building automation, and industrial solutions . These companies constantly innovate with cutting-edge technologies such as Industry 4.0, cloud computing, and artificial intelligence, shaping the future of industrial operations.
